相关文章

解决ASP.NET Core中对象序列化问题

在ASP.NET Core开发中,数据的序列化和反序列化是一个常见且关键的环节。今天我们来探讨一个常见的序列化问题以及如何解决它,通过实际的代码示例来理解这个过程。 问题描述 假设我们有一个简单的API端点,用于从数据库中获取用户数据,并返回一个User对象的列表。以下是原始…

Mockk与Kotlin Coroutines的单元测试实践

在现代的Android开发中,单元测试是确保代码质量和功能正确性的关键工具。特别是在使用Kotlin Coroutines和依赖注入框架Hilt时,如何有效地进行单元测试成为了开发者们需要解决的问题。今天我们将探讨如何使用Mockk来模拟类,并结合Kotlin Coroutines进行单元测试。 背景知识…

Flink CDC Connectors 选型、版本、安装与最佳实践

1. 支持的 Connectors 一览 Source MySQL(5.6/5.7/8.0.x,兼容 RDS/Aurora/PolarDB/MariaDB/PolarDB-X 等)Postgres(3.5.0 起) Sink StarRocks(2.x/3.x)Apache Doris(1.2.x/2.x.x…

Flink CDC Route 把多源表“按你想要的名字和去向”落到下游

1. Route 是什么? 定义:Route 指定一组匹配规则,将符合条件的源表(支持正则)映射为目标表(支持符号替换)。 作用场景: 分表并表:app_db.order_01/02/... → ods_db.ods…

C/C++八股文

C/C基础题 switch (表达式) {case 常量1:// 当表达式的值等于常量1时执行的代码break; // 可选,用于跳出switch语句case 常量2:// 当表达式的值等于常量2时执行的代码break;// ... 更多casedefault:// 当表达式的值不匹配任何case时执行的代码(可选&am…

员工管理系统中的表单处理

在开发员工管理系统时,如何有效处理表单数据并将其发送到后端服务器是一个常见的问题。尤其是当涉及到嵌套数据结构时,比如员工与部门的关系,如何在前端将这些数据正确组织起来是一个挑战。本文将通过一个实际的例子来展示如何在React中处理这种情况。 背景介绍 假设我们正…

Horovod简介,历史,特点及用途

我们来详细介绍一下 Horovod,这是一个在深度学习领域非常重要的分布式训练框架。 一、Horovod 简介 Horovod 是一个由 Uber 开发并开源的分布式深度学习训练框架。它的名字来源于传统的俄罗斯民间舞蹈"霍罗沃德",舞者们手拉手围成圆圈跳舞&a…

Anaconda或Miniconda的安装指令

以下是 Anaconda 和 Miniconda 的详细安装指令和说明。 Anaconda vs Miniconda 区别 Anaconda:包含conda、Python、150个科学包及其依赖项Miniconda:只包含conda、Python和少量必要包,更轻量 Linux/macOS 安装指令 1. Anaconda 安装 # 下…

从对象数组中提取ID的React实践

在React开发中,常常需要从一个对象数组中提取特定属性的值来创建新的数组或更新状态。以下是结合实际应用场景的一个详细教程,展示如何在React中从对象数组中提取ID。 背景介绍 假设我们有一个数据表(dataTable),每个数据项都包含id、name等属性。我们需要从这个表中筛选…

基于大模型的不完全自然流产伴并发症风险预测与诊疗方案研究

目录 一、引言 1.1 研究背景与意义 1.2 国内外研究现状 1.3 研究目标与方法 二、不完全自然流产伴并发症概述 2.1 定义与分类 2.2 流行病学特征 2.3 病因与发病机制 三、大模型在预测中的应用原理 3.1 大模型介绍 3.2 数据收集与预处理 3.3 模型训练与优化 四、术…

大模型在表皮葡萄球菌败血症预测及围手术期管理中的应用研究

目录 一、引言 1.1 研究背景与意义 1.2 研究目的与创新点 1.3 研究方法与数据来源 二、表皮葡萄球菌败血症概述 2.1 定义与流行病学 2.2 病因与发病机制 2.3 临床表现与诊断标准 2.4 并发症与危害 三、大模型技术原理及在医疗领域的应用 3.1 大模型技术概述 3.2 大…

《算法通关指南:算法基础篇 --- 一维前缀和(1)—1. 【模板】前缀和,2.最大子段和》

《算法通关指南:算法基础篇 ---- 一维前缀和— 1. 【模板】前缀和,2.最大子段和》 🔥小龙报:个人主页 🎬作者简介:C研发,嵌入式,机器人方向学习者 ❄️个人专栏:《C语言》…

移动云盘 Python 库使用文档

1. 配置与初始化 初始化 Yun139 会话: from Yun139 import Yun139Session# token要求为移除Basic 前缀的token Yun139Session Yun139Session(token"你的Token")2. 刷新 Token # 刷新token status, result Yun139Session.refresh_token()# 说明&#…

C语言入门基础题1

C语言入门基础题1 打印9*9乘法口诀表解题思路解法代码运行结果 打印1000年到2000年之间的闰年解题思路解法代码运行结果 判断三角形解题思路解法代码运行结果 统计1到 100 的所有整数中出现多少个数字9解题思路解法代码运行结果 线段图案解题思路解法代码运行结果 结语 打印9*9…

实测openGauss 6.0 LTS向量版:国产数据库的 RAG 实践之路

实测openGauss 6.0 LTS向量版:国产数据库的 RAG 实践之路 副标题:从 Docker 快速体验,到 Java 全栈升级,再到百万级向量检索压测,花了几天,实测openGauss 6.0 LTS向量版 目录 背景:为什么向量数…

算法 day 50

做个简单的总结,对于图论来说,好歹我是科班出身,这一方面既让我想起数据结构,又让我想起离散数学,还让我想起来了408,理论基础这一块确实算是比较熟了,后面的很多经典算法也不必再学习思想&…

从“死记硬背“到“主动思考“:用 Microsoft Agent Framework 重新定义 RAG

当 RAG 遇上 Agent,检索不再是简单的"查字典",而是一场有策略的智能探索之旅。 一、开场白:RAG 的"中年危机" 如果你问一个做 AI 应用的工程师:"怎么让大模型回答得更靠谱?"十有八九会…

C++从0实现百万并发Reactor服务器

一、为什么是Reactor?百万并发的核心挑战 传统的“一个连接一个线程”的同步模型(Thread-Per-Connection)在连接数暴涨时,会因线程上下文切换和内存消耗而崩溃。要实现百万并发,我们必须解决: 海量连接管…

机器学习概念

机器学习三要素详解 机器学习三要素是构建和实现机器学习模型的核心框架,包括模型、策略和算法三个基本组成部分。 模型(Model) 定义:模型是机器学习中从输入到输出的映射函数集合,构成了假设空间。 核心内涵&#xff…

【C++篇】“内存泄露”的宝藏手段:智能指针

智能指针的使用场景分析 下面这段程序在“cout << Divide(len, time) << endl;“可能会抛出异常&#xff0c;如果不捕获这个异常&#xff0c;也就是不加对应的catch语句&#xff0c;那么后面的delete[]就执行不到位&#xff0c;这样就会造成内存泄漏。所以&#x…